Reading Workshop - The First 30 Days (for K-2)
Description
If you are a K-2 teacher, then this is the resource for you. I have included 30 reading lessons for introducing the reading workshop to your students. Lessons are written to include an introduction, guided practice and finally independent practice. Here is a list of the lessons provided:
